Output 38ff177e26db00859aedd11f6ab9d8dbf17e32ad1b806462f56075fedf760997:0

value
2568763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f577ce8edfb20500e2f473657d3d762f27dec5 OP_EQUAL
address
3Mk3xyDAX2kpXEssRLuVigus4GNcAwJDHf
transaction
38ff177e26db00859aedd11f6ab9d8dbf17e32ad1b806462f56075fedf760997
spent
true